Key Features to Look For

When shopping for skunk repellent, look for products that offer long-lasting protection. Good repellents work in different ways to convince skunks to move elsewhere.

1. Repellent Type
  • Scent-Based Repellents: These often use strong, natural smells that skunks hate, like predator urine or strong essential oils (like peppermint or castor oil). Skunks rely heavily on their sense of smell.
  • Taste-Based Repellents: These make plants or grass taste bad to skunks. They often contain ingredients like putrescent egg solids.
  • Motion-Activated Sprinklers: These scare skunks away with a sudden spray of water when movement is detected. They are great for specific problem areas.
2. Duration and Coverage

Check how long the repellent lasts. Granular products usually need reapplying after heavy rain. Liquid sprays might need weekly touch-ups. Ensure the coverage area matches the size of your yard.

3. Safety Profile

Since you use this outdoors, safety matters. Look for repellents labeled as safe for pets, children, and the environment. Natural ingredients are often preferred over harsh chemicals.

Important Materials in Skunk Repellents

The ingredients determine how effective and safe the repellent is. Different materials target the skunk’s senses differently.

Natural vs. Chemical Ingredients
  • Natural Oils: Oils like castor oil, peppermint oil, and garlic extract are common. Skunks strongly dislike these strong smells.
  • Predator Urine Scents: Products mimicking coyote or fox urine can trick skunks into thinking a predator is nearby, causing them to flee.
  • Irritants: Some formulas include ingredients that irritate the skunk’s sensitive nose or mouth, like capsaicin (the heat in chili peppers).

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where and how you plan to use the repellent. This affects which form you should buy.

Common Use Cases
  • Protecting Vegetable Gardens: Use taste-based granules sprinkled directly around the base of plants.
  • Keeping Patios Clear: Liquid sprays or motion-activated devices work well near decks and outdoor sitting areas.
  • Securing Under Decks or Sheds: Skunks often nest in dark, sheltered spots. Place strong-smelling deterrents near entry points.

Good user experience means simple setup. If you choose a motion sprinkler, make sure the setup directions are clear. If you use a scent spray, check if it requires special safety gear during application.


10 Frequently Asked Questions About Skunk Repellent

Q: How quickly do skunk repellents start working?

A: Most scent-based repellents start working immediately once applied. Skunks smell the area and decide to leave right away.

Q: Are commercial skunk repellents safe for my dog?

A: Many natural repellents are safe once dry. Always check the label. If your dog rolls in wet granules or licks a wet surface, contact your vet if you are concerned.

Q: Will a skunk get used to the repellent over time?

A: Sometimes. This is why rotating repellent types (using scent one month, then taste the next) keeps the skunks guessing and prevents them from adapting.

Q: Can I use mothballs to repel skunks?

A: Mothballs are not recommended. They contain chemicals that are toxic to pets and people. Also, they are often illegal to use outdoors as a pesticide.

Q: What is the most effective scent for repelling skunks?

A: Many experts agree that strong predator urine scents or high concentrations of castor oil are highly effective because they signal danger.

Q: How often should I reapply granular repellents?

A: Generally, reapplication is needed every 3 to 4 weeks, or immediately after a heavy, soaking rainstorm.

Q: Do repellents actually stop skunks from spraying?

A: Yes. The goal is to keep them away entirely. If a skunk feels cornered or threatened, it will spray regardless of repellent presence.

Q: Are motion-activated sprinklers effective year-round?

A: They work well during active seasons (spring, summer, fall). In freezing winter weather, the water lines may freeze and stop working.

Q: Can I make a homemade skunk repellent?

A: Yes, many people use mixtures of dish soap, castor oil, and water. Homemade options often require much more frequent reapplication than commercial products.

Q: What should I do if a skunk is already living under my porch?

A: Repellents are preventative. If one is living there, you must safely encourage it to leave first (often by blocking one exit late at night), and then seal the entry point once you confirm it is gone.
